The National Weather Service Office in Morristown has issued a Special Weather Statement for Greene County.
A Winter Weather Advisory from 5 this afternoon until 7 am Tuesday for Greene County.
Light snow is expected tonight across Northeast Tennessee, with accumulation of a dusting to one-half inch possible.
Snow will develop across the mountains late this afternoon through tonight with snowfall of 1 to 2 inches anticipated, mainly at or above 2500 feet elevation.
Cold temperatures will remain across the Tennessee valley and southern Appalachians through early this week. Wind chills will drop into the single digits to near zero across the higher elevations.
Slow down and use caution if traveling across the higher elevations of the far east Tennessee mountains and southwest Virginia late Monday and Monday night.
Be prepared for the possibility of ice and snow covered roadways. If you plan on traveling on Highway 441 please check with the Smoky Mountain Park first.
